Transaction 87050bf5f6890ec457b45644c3304d467540997ea02bcaa96e9fe583ce4136be

1 Input
2 Outputs
  • 87050bf5f6890ec457b45644c3304d467540997ea02bcaa96e9fe583ce4136be:0
  • value  87858
    address  16fHLgLkVyXFxG9DRaJr84dadaoAJwQPft
  • 87050bf5f6890ec457b45644c3304d467540997ea02bcaa96e9fe583ce4136be:1
  • value  1022766
    address  3MzjCtPcPynuYM4anPeMdWj3qiZdGZWAYo